Public records show 33, Greylees Avenue, Hull to be a mid-century freehold house with 731 ft2 of internal area, sitting on a 359 m2 plot.
In this area, houses of this size normally have 3 bedrooms with a garden.
33, Greylees Avenue, Hull has an estimated sale value of £197,578 and an estimated rental value of £988 per month, assuming reasonable condition and based on the information available.
